Post by: dorkvader on Sun, 08 December 2013, 17:55:47
These are the "pcb mounted" hall effect switches that microswitch made from 1970 until 1983 or so. There's some evidence they may have made them as late as 1993.

From whet I remember, based on the date codes, this is one of the most recent keypads using this style of switch that is known to exist.

The round sliders tend to bind if hit off axis, especially on heavily used examples. These appear to be in excellent shape, though.

Yeah, from the original thread-
So the smaller label 7846, looks to be 1978, week 46. For these switches is pretty late (I have a keyboard from 1970, with components from 1969).

They really do seem to be in good shape overall. Switches are still very smooth and binding isn't an issue. I can't get them to bind even when actively trying. Only noticeable damage is some scratches on some of the keycaps, which have to be some of the best quality caps I've seen on anything.
